This section provides the installation, cabling, and removal instructions for the Quad Small Form-Factor Pluggable (QSFP) transceiver modules. Juniper Networks transceivers are hot-removable and hot-insertable field-replaceable units (FRUs). These hot-pluggable transceivers provide high-density, high-performance connectivity. They enable high-speed connections between active equipment and allow system scalability without the need for full infrastructure replacement.

Solution Single-fiber bidirectional QSFP

Solution Single-fiber bidirectional QSFP

Single fiber QSFP28 modules (commonly called BiDi transceivers) enable full-duplex 100G communication over a single optical strand. They do this by using Wavelength Division Multiplexing (WDM) to carry upstream and downstream signals at different wavelengths on the same fiber.
